KOCHI: The Confederation of Indian Industry (CII), Kerala, in association with Rubber Board, is organising a one-day conference on ‘Rubber processing technologies and investment opportunities — Kerala Rubber Convention 2011' at Hotel Fairmont, Kottayam, on June 14. Minister for Finance K.M. Mani will inaugurate the event. The theme will be ‘Sustainable rubber manufacturing and processing.' “The convention will be a platform to showcase technology, ideas, and solutions in rubber processing and help rubber planters, entrepreneurs, and regional and national players to attain sustainability and competencies. It will enhance technological intervention and highlight Kerala's potential as a promising investment destination,” convention chairman and Paragon Polymer Products Private Ltd. director K.T. Thomas said. Consul General of Malaysia Anuar Kasman, Consul General of Thailand Chanchai Charanvatnakit, Rubber Board Chairperson Sheela Thomas, Indonesian Trade Promotion director Aksamil Khair, Harrisons Malayalam Ltd. managing director Pankaj Kapoor; All-India Rubber Industries Association president Vinod T. Simon; Rubber Research Institute of India Director James Jacob; and Automotive Tyre Manufacturers' Association director-general Rajiv Budhraja are expected to attend.
